GitHub showcases agentic workflows at Build 2026

GitHub is promoting its presence at Microsoft Build 2026 with sessions, a GitHub Social Club, and an OpenClaw meetup at GitHub HQ in San Francisco. The official GitHub blog says the June 3 event will center on demos, discussions, lightning talks, and a fireside chat with OpenClaw creator Peter Steinberger, framing GitHub as a place for builders shipping practical agentic systems rather than just demos.

// ANALYSIS

This reads less like a product launch than GitHub leaning into its role as a default gathering point for AI-native developers. The community-first framing still reinforces GitHub's strategic position in AI tooling and developer workflows, and the OpenClaw tie-in suggests it wants to own the "real systems, real workflows" narrative around agentic software. Because this is an event announcement, the news value is moderate unless you already care about Build, GitHub, or OpenClaw.
